Nestled within the highly sought-after village of Hale, this exceptional nine-bedroom residence offers a rare opportunity to acquire a property of remarkable character, scale, and versatility. Set within approximately 1.5 acres of beautifully maintained and mature grounds, the property provides an idyllic and private retreat, accessed via secure electric gates with intercom entry and surrounded by established trees, manicured lawns, and picturesque garden areas that create a truly tranquil setting.

At the heart of the estate lies “The Barn”, an impressive three-bedroom detached barn conversion arranged over two floors. Rich in charm and architectural character, the barn showcases stunning exposed original timber beams, expansive floor-to-ceiling windows, and thoughtfully designed living spaces that perfectly balance rustic heritage with modern comfort. Natural light floods the interior, framing views across the surrounding gardens and countryside, while the open and airy layout enhances the sense of calm and relaxation throughout the home.

The aesthetic appeal of the barn is complemented by the peaceful scenery beyond, where the generous plot provides an exceptional outdoor environment ideal for family living, entertaining, or simply enjoying the surrounding natural beauty. The substantial frontage creates a striking first impression, while the extensive grounds provide both privacy and flexibility rarely found in properties of this kind.

In addition to the main barn conversion, the property benefits from a well-established and highly successful Bed & Breakfast business, comprising six beautifully presented self-contained guest rooms, each with en-suite facilities. This element of the property offers a superb income-generating opportunity while maintaining excellent separation from the private living accommodation. Equally, the layout provides outstanding flexibility for multi-generational living, guest accommodation, or alternative residential or business uses.

This unique combination of characterful living space, extensive grounds, and commercial potential makes the property particularly attractive for those seeking a family home with lifestyle and investment benefits. The versatility of the accommodation allows for seamless integration of private residence and business operation, or the opportunity to create an expansive family estate suited to extended family living.

Despite its peaceful village setting, the property is conveniently positioned for excellent transport and commuter links, providing easy access to surrounding towns, cities, and major road networks, making it ideal for those seeking countryside charm without compromising connectivity.
